XMLFormatter

public class XMLFormatter
extends Formatter

java.lang.Object
   ↳ java.util.logging.Formatter
     ↳ java.util.logging.XMLFormatter


Format a LogRecord into a standard XML format.

The DTD specification is provided as Appendix A to the Java Logging APIs specification.

The XMLFormatter can be used with arbitrary character encodings, but it is recommended that it normally be used with UTF-8. The character encoding can be set on the output Handler.

Public methods

format

Added in API level 1
public String format (LogRecord record)

Format the given message to XML.

This method can be overridden in a subclass. It is recommended to use the Formatter.formatMessage convenience method to localize and format the message field.

Parameters
record LogRecord: the log record to be formatted.

Returns
String a formatted log record
